Sunday, January 12th – 7:30-10:00 pm
The Seducers
Classic, Outlaw & Honky Tonk
Country Music
$20 suggested donation / any amount welcome The Seducers have had a monthly gig at Bird & Beckett for three years, playing classic, outlaw and honky tonk songs by the likes of Waylon Jennings, Merle Haggard, Hank Williams, Bobby Bare, plus originals and a few from left field. Look for the Seducers every second Sunday…

Saturday, January 11th – 7:30-10pm
Yancie Taylor Jazztet
jazz club!
when lights are low…
every Saturday nightÂ
Vibraphonist Yancie Taylor has been a cornerstone of the Northern California jazz scene for decades, most reliably heard for the past decade at Geoffrey’s Inner Circle in downtown Oakland where he’s long held forth with a combo and hosts a jam session that’s legendary.
